A Handy Rotating Desk Organizer

I saw another handy desk organizer today when I substitute taught in another teacher’s class.  On the table where she gave individual and small group reading instruction, was a four sided organizer, with each side about 18 x 18-inches.  In the middle was a well for storing notebooks, books, hanging folders, etc.  Beside each square side panel were holders for pencils, markers, highlighters and more.
This organizer rotated on a sort of “lazy Susan” base.  The teacher had each of the four sides organized for each of her four reading groups.  Everything was so well grouped that I had no trouble finding the materials …read more
